Internal Memo — Launch Plan, Skylark Module. For the incoming director: the Skylark module launches in early autumn, pending final certification. Marketing assets are complete; distribution agreements with Penrow Trading are signed. Inventory builds begin next month at the Aldenmoor facility. Pricing is set, though a review window remains open. The strategic framing for the launch sits directly below.

confidential, hawip-yahag: Istaxix Works plans to raise the Silir list price by 64.9 percent in October. The finance team signed off on a budget of $57.9 million for Project Raleth. The renewal with Goroxax Group closes at $25.0 million a year, 56.0 percent below the last contract. Project Silion slips by one quarter because of the supplier delay.

Staging for the Tumblebox laundry-locker flow was misconfigured: the locker-unlock service booted without its door-controller credential, so every unlock request returned 403 and customers couldn't retrieve bags. Root cause: env file regenerated by the Pressgate deploy script, which dropped one entry. Fix is manual until the script is patched. Append this line to the service's .env.staging:

env line for fajop-taguf: VAULT_KEY20=82a8caa7b14c704c3638

// TideSlate widget client setup.
// Pulls predicted tide tables from the Moonpull service, six-hour
// windows, cached locally for 30 min. Do NOT raise the poll rate;
// Moonpull rate-limits hard and the widget degrades ugly on 429s.
// Timezone comes from the station record, not the browser — leave it.
// If the chart renders flat, the cache is stale; bust it, don't patch
// the parser. Client auth uses the internal Moonpull key, which is
// provided on the line below:

API key for bageg-kajef: vxb2-ss